Web-flower - Mountain Avens, tree - Tamarack, bird - Gyrfalcon -It is also referred to as Land of the Midnight Sun THE PEOPLE-population about 44,263 (2024) -More than half of the people are aboriginal - First Nations, Inuit and Métis. ... -In 1999 the former Northwest Territories was divided, creating the new territory of Nunavut. The Northwest Territories selected the mountain avens as its territorial flower in 1957. This short, white flower with small leaves can grow in high, rocky ground. Nunavut Territory. The Mountain Avens (Dryas octopetala) was adopted as the official flower of the Northwest Territories in June 1957.
